Lower mileage cars may look tempting, but if most or all of those miles have been around town, or on country roads, then the wear and tear will be much higher. Brakes will have been used more, clutches will be more worn down and suspension will have taken more of a pounding. The small number on the clock could be hiding a whole lot of problems.

As a general rule, you should assume that the average car owner puts 12,000 miles on a car each year. To determine whether a car has reasonable mileage, you can simply multiply 12,000 by its age. That means good mileage for a car that’s 5 years old is 60,000. Significantly more or fewer miles could indicate a problem or trouble in the future.A four-year-old car with 55,000 to 65,000 miles shouldn’t ring any alarm bells. But a two-year-old car with 60,000 warrants is asking harder questions and taking a closer look. There's no rule to how many miles on a used car is too much, but by attempting to stick to the 12,000 miles per year rule is a great place to start. Find out how old the car is, multiple the number of years by 12,000, and if the number on the odometer is significantly higher than that, some concern might be warranted.

On average, as soon as you drive a new car off the dealer lot, it loses as much as 10 percent of its value. You can expect it to lose another 10 percent over the course of the first year of ownership. This number fluctuates depending on the vehicle’s brand, quality, appeal, and the number of features it has.
